Webb5 maj 2013 · The noun or adjective is one word runaway (child, vehicle, or reaction). Used as a verb, it is two words, run away or ran away, where away is an adverb. Wiki User ∙ …

WebbAd hoc vs. Ad-hoc vs. Adhoc. “Ad hoc” is correct when written as two words. It should be written in this form because it’s a word of Latin origin meaning “to this.”. There are no cases where it should be grouped with a hyphen or put into one word.
